La programmation CNC (Commande Numérique par Calculateur) est un élément essentiel de l’usinage CNC qui permet de transformer un modèle CAO en une pièce usinée avec précision. Cette méthode de fabrication automatisée utilise des machines-outils pilotées par ordinateur pour façonner des matériaux en pièces finies. Dans cet article, nous aborderons les étapes clés de la programmation CNC et les bonnes pratiques pour réussir l’usinage de pièces.
I. Conception de la pièce et choix du matériau
La première étape du processus de programmation CNC consiste à concevoir la pièce en utilisant un logiciel de CAO (Conception Assistée par Ordinateur). Le choix du matériau est également crucial à ce stade, car il influence les paramètres d’usinage et la sélection des outils de coupe.
II. Création du modèle 3D et préparation du fichier CAO
Après avoir conçu la pièce et choisi le matériau, il est nécessaire de créer un modèle 3D à l’aide d’un logiciel de CAO. Ce modèle 3D sera la base pour générer les instructions de la machine-outil CNC. Assurez-vous que le modèle est correct et complet avant de passer à l’étape suivante.
III. Exportation du modèle 3D vers un logiciel de FAO
Une fois le modèle 3D finalisé, il doit être exporté vers un logiciel de FAO (Fabrication Assistée par Ordinateur). Le logiciel de FAO convertit le modèle 3D en un ensemble d’instructions pour la machine-outil CNC en utilisant des algorithmes spécifiques aux opérations d’usinage.
IV. Sélection des outils de coupe et des supports
L’étape suivante consiste à choisir les outils de coupe appropriés et les supports nécessaires pour l’usinage de la pièce. Les outils de coupe varient en fonction du matériau et du type d’opération d’usinage (tournage, fraisage, perçage, etc.). Les supports sont utilisés pour maintenir la pièce en place pendant l’usinage et doivent être sélectionnés en fonction de la géométrie de la pièce et des forces exercées pendant l’usinage.
V. Définition des opérations d’usinage et des parcours d’outils
Dans le logiciel de FAO, les opérations d’usinage doivent être définies pour chaque outil de coupe sélectionné. Les opérations peuvent inclure des opérations de tournage, de fraisage, de perçage, de rainurage, etc. Le logiciel de FAO génère ensuite des parcours d’outils, qui sont des trajectoires optimisées que l’outil de coupe doit suivre pour usiner la pièce.
VI. Réglage des paramètres d’usinage
Les paramètres d’usinage, tels que la vitesse de coupe, la vitesse d’avance et la profondeur de coupe, doivent être ajustés en fonction du matériau, de l’outil de coupe et des opérations d’usinage. Ces paramètres sont cruciaux pour obtenir une pièce de haute qualité et pour minimiser l’usure des outils de coupe. Il est important de consulter les recommandations du fabricant de l’outil et d’ajuster les paramètres en fonction des spécificités de votre projet.
VII. Génération du code G et du code M
Après avoir défini les opérations d’usinage, les parcours d’outils et les paramètres d’usinage, le logiciel de FAO génère le code G et le code M pour la machine-outil CNC. Le code G contrôle les mouvements et les positions de la machine, tandis que le code M gère les fonctions auxiliaires, telles que l’activation et la désactivation des broches et des fluides de coupe.
VIII. Simulation et vérification du programme CNC
Avant d’exécuter le programme CNC sur la machine-outil, il est crucial de réaliser une simulation et une vérification du programme pour détecter d’éventuelles erreurs ou problèmes. La plupart des logiciels de FAO disposent d’une fonction de simulation intégrée qui permet de visualiser l’usinage de la pièce en 3D et de vérifier les parcours d’outils, les collisions, les dépassements de temps et d’autres problèmes potentiels.
IX. Transfert du programme CNC à la machine-outil
Une fois le programme CNC vérifié et approuvé, il doit être transféré à la machine-outil CNC. Ceci est généralement réalisé via une connexion Ethernet, un câble USB ou un dispositif de stockage amovible, en fonction des capacités de la machine.
X. Réglage de la machine-outil et lancement de l’usinage
Enfin, avant de lancer l’usinage, il est nécessaire de régler la machine-outil en définissant les positions de l’origine de la pièce (point zéro) et en chargeant les outils de coupe sélectionnés. Une fois ces réglages effectués, le programme CNC peut être lancé et la machine-outil commencera l’usinage de la pièce en suivant les instructions du code G et du code M.
La programmation CNC est une étape cruciale pour assurer un usinage CNC réussi et précis. Les étapes clés de la programmation CNC incluent la conception de la pièce, la création du modèle 3D, l’exportation vers un logiciel de FAO, la sélection des outils de coupe et des supports, la définition des opérations d’usinage, le réglage des paramètres d’usinage, la génération du code G et du code M, la simulation et la vérification du programme CNC, le transfert du programme à la machine-outil et le réglage de la machine avant l’usinage. En suivant ces étapes et en accordant une attention particulière aux détails, vous pouvez garantir un usinage CNC de haute qualité pour vos projets.